Wacom no longer updates software for the Bamboo CTH-670. The last official driver released for this tablet model was built for older versions of Windows.

However, it's crucial to manage your expectations. You won't receive any further updates from Wacom, and official technical support is non-existent. For many users, especially those just starting their digital art journey or looking for a reliable backup device, the CTH-670 remains a fantastic option.
